Configure the Modem Control Panel
- Click on the apple at the upper left corner of your screen.
- Move your cursor to Control Panels
- Move your cursor to Modem and click.

You probably won't need to change anything here, but make sure:
- ...that Modem Port is selected for the Connect via: option
- ...that the correct modem model is selected (it probably already is).
- You can turn the modem's sound on or off here.
- Chose Tone or Pulse according to the type of phone service you have. Almost no one has pulse anymore, so it's probably tone.
- Close the window by clicking the little box at the upper left. If you get a prompt asking if you want to save the changes, click Save.
Configure the TCP/IP Control Panel
- Click on the apple (upper left corner of your screen)
- Move your cursor to Control Panels
- Move your cursor to TCP/IP and click.

- "Connect via:" should be set to PPP
- "Configure" will set itself to Using PPP server
- For "Name Server addr.:" type 216.220.96.17, hit return, and then type 216.220.96.18
- For Search domains: type bway.net (in lowercase letters).
- Close the window by clicking the little box at the upper left. If you get a prompt asking if you want to save the changes, click Save.
Configure the Remote Access Control Panel
- If your Control Strip isn't open, open it up by clicking the little home-plate-shaped pull tab thing at the lower left of your screen.
- Click the control strip's Remote Access button - the one with the brown telegraph pole.

- Move your cursor up to where it says Open Remote Access and click.

- Make sure Registered User and not "guest" is selected.
- Type your username (all lower case) where it says Name.
- If you're calling one of our out-of-area dialup numbers (click here for details and numbers), enter it in this form: username@bway.net
- Enter your password (remember, it's case sensitive).
- Check Save password if you like.
- Enter the dialup number (click here for local or out-of-area numbers).
- Click the Options button, and then the Redialing tab.

- Set Redial: to Off.
- Click the Connection tab.

- The only box that should be checked is Flash icon in menu bar while connected.
- Click the Protocol tab.

- Use protocol: should be set to PPP. If you don't have the "Use protocol:" item, don't worry about it.
- Two boxes should be checked: Allow error correction and compression in modem and Use TCP header compression.
- Click OK.

- You're all set. If you wish to go online now, click Connect. Once you're connected, the apple at the upper left corner of your screen will flash alternately with a telegraph pole.
- If you don't want to go online at this time, close the window by clicking the little box at the upper left. If you get a prompt asking if you want to save the changes, click Save.
- Once you've got Remote Access configured, you don't have to open up its control panel every time you want to dial up. Just click the Remote Access button on your control strip:

- ...move your cursor up to where it says Connect, and click. Your modem will start dialing without the Remote Access control panel opening up.
